Output 952629a5c8356c4ddc029cfc23f13ada1e48ef8f0e965bf821160e81f51c12d4:0

value
409647459
script pubkey
OP_0 OP_PUSHBYTES_20 375aca2104445c64b33b8f61d3c5e3b4a35feb46
address
bc1qxadv5ggyg3wxfvem3asa830rkj34l66xsn9p27
transaction
952629a5c8356c4ddc029cfc23f13ada1e48ef8f0e965bf821160e81f51c12d4